The dual use potential of certain life sciences research has been recognized as an important biosecurity issue for a number of years. Current Dual Use Research of Concern (DURC) assessment procedures are pure manual work done by researchers/reviewers trained in the biosecurity domain. Therefore, an automated approach to analyze and identify DURC rapidly and reliably is urgently needed. To address this need, Intelligent Automation, Inc. (IAI), along with our academic and industry collaborators, proposes to develop a Scalable and Automated Tool to Analyze and Identify Dual Use Research of Concern from Scientific Publications: SAT-DURC. The proposed SAT-DURC integrates the following components: (1) data collection and integration module to prepare data for further analysis, (2) advanced analytics module to analyze and identify DURC potential, and (3) user interface to deliver results and annotations to users. IAIs big data technologies will be the foundation of all the proposed algorithms and architectures. The key innovation of the proposed approach is a novel combination of biomedical Natural Language Processing (NLP)-based pathogen and toxin identification incorporating customized ontologies and deep learning-based weakly-supervised experimental category classification, so that it can automatically detect DURC potential in scientific publications only requiring limited labeled data.

Intelligent Automation, Inc. (IAI), along with our collaborators, has successfully conducted a proof-of-concept study for a Scalable and Automated Tool to Analyze and Identify Dual Use Research of Concern from Scientific Publications: SAT-DURC. The key innovation of our proposed approach is a novel DURC identification system that combines the strength of natural language processing with machine learning, leverages the domain knowledge of subject matter experts and provides a user friendly interface. In Phase I, we have achieved satisfactory preliminary results for DURC identification of one bio-agent and one experimental category by applying advanced deep learning and Natural Language Processing based algorithms. The focus of the Phase II project will be to acquire a large dataset, enhance and extend the algorithms developed in Phase I to all 15 bio-agents and 7 experimental categories with the same level or better DURC identification accuracy, evaluate the algorithms with the large dataset, develop a user-friendly SAT-DURC software tool, and work with our commercial partners to transition this technology.
